The ingredients needed to make Vada Pav:
  1. Make ready 4 potatoes
  2. Take 4 garlic crushed
  3. Get 1 teaspoon grated ginger
  4. Make ready 4 green chillies
  5. Take 1 teaspoon turmeric powder
  6. Get 1 teaspoon red chilli powder
  7. Get 1 teaspoon coriander powder
  8. Prepare leaves Chopped coriander
  9. Get 1 teaspoon chat masala
  10. Make ready 1 tablespoon lemon juice optional
  11. Get to taste Salt
  12. Prepare 1 tablespoon mustard seeds
  13. Take 1 pinch hing
  14. Get 6-7 curry leaves
  15. Make ready 1 tablespoon oil
  16. Prepare As required Oil for frying
  17. Take To serve
  18. Take 6-7 green chillies
  19. Take to taste Salt
  20. Get 8 pav
  21. Prepare Batter
  22. Get 1 cup Besan (gram flour)
  23. Take to taste Salt
  24. Make ready 1 teaspoon red chilli powder
  25. Get 1 pinch baking soda

Instructions to make Vada Pav:
  1. Boil potatoes, once done remove skin and mash it nicely
  2. In a tadka pan, heat some oil, add mustard seeds, once they splutter, add hing, crushed garlic, ginger, green chillies, curry leaves and cook till raw smell goes.
  3. Add turmeric powder, red chilli powder, coriander powder, garam masala powder.
  4. Add the tadka to potatoes, now add salt, chat masala or lemon juice, chopped coriander leaves.
  5. Mix gently till everything comes together and you get a nice tangy potato mixture, adjust seasoning according to your taste. Keep aside
  6. Take a bowl put besan, salt, red chilli powder, soda and water mix so that there are no lumps.
  7. Besan mixture should be smooth and the consistency should b like bhajiya batter.keep aside
  8. Heat oil in a kadai for deep frying
  9. Make small balls from potato mixture.
  10. Once the oil is hot, pick up one ball of potato mixture dip in besan batter and drop in hot oil gently, flame should be medium.
  11. You can fry 3-4 vadas at a time, depending on the size of kadai
  12. Once the besan is nicely cook and remove and keep aside
  13. Repeat for the whole mixture
  14. Once the vadas are done, put of the flame and put green chillies for frying remove once they are crispy from out.
  15. Season fried green chillies with salt.
  16. To serve slit the pav, apply any chutney or ketchup of your choice place the vada in the gap and serve hot with green chillies for bambaiya zing
